Hi Shelley,

1.  I'm assuming that your question is that you have your Braille Blazer
connect to your BrailleNote QT and are able to emboss but it is embossing
contracted Braille when you want uncontracted Braille.  Being a
BrailleNote QT I assume the documents you are wanting to embossing are
text documents rather than Braille documents.  If this is the case then to
emboss uncontracted Braille go into the Options Menu, select the Keyboard
options and SPACE along these until you get to "Preferred grade when
braille entry is required".  Set this to grade 1 and then emboss.

2.  To double space text in KeyWord go to where you want the
double-spacing to start and enter the Layout List by pressing CTRL with L.
 SPACE along the list until you come to "Line spacing? currently single
(unchanged)".  Change this to double, exit the list, confirm your changes
and you will have double spaced text from that point in the document
onwards.  You can change back to single spacing again at any point using
the procedure.  Note that the change takes effect from the beginning of
the paragraph in which you change the layout.
